Summary of the contracting process

The South East Coast Ambulance Service NHS Foundation Trust has completed a tender process for Occupational Health Services. The procurement aimed to secure an effective service supporting workforce health and wellbeing. The contract, valued at GBP 1,894,000, covers Kent, Sussex, and Surrey. The tender utilised an open procedure and included criteria focusing on technical quality and price evaluation. The Trust awarded the contract to Working on Wellbeing t/a Optima Health.

Notice Title

Occupational Health Services

Notice Description

A competitive procurement to secure an effective, efficient and fit for purpose Occupational Health Service that is capable of and focused on supporting the Authority's objectives through proactive involvement with the health and wellbeing of the workforce.

Lot Information

Lot 1

Provision of an effective, efficient and fit for purpose Occupational Health Service (OHS) that is capable of and focused on supporting SECAmb's objectives through proactive involvement with the health and wellbeing of the workforce. The contract will be for a period of 3 years from 1 April 2023 with the option to extend for up to 2 one-year periods.

Renewal: Option to extend for up to 2 x one-year periods, at the Authority's discretion
